Pesto Bruschetta Chicken Recipe | Fresh & Flavorful
I have to admit, I instantly fell in love with this Pesto Bruschetta Chicken Recipe the first time I made it. There’s something about the combination of tender chicken, fresh tomatoes, creamy mozzarella, and vibrant pesto that just excites my taste buds. Every bite feels like a little Italian getaway right in my kitchen.
I love how quick and easy this recipe is, perfect for busy weeknights or a special dinner. And the best part? It tastes like a fancy restaurant dish without all the fuss.You can also enjoy similar savory treats like Spinach and Feta Puff Pastry Twists Recipe for a light appetizer alongside this chicken.

Ingredients
Here’s what you’ll need to make this Pesto Bruschetta Chicken. I like to use fresh, high-quality ingredients whenever possible to bring out the best flavor.
Tomato Topping:
- 1/2 cup grape tomatoes, quartered – I always pick ripe, firm tomatoes for the best flavor and texture.
- 2 cloves garlic, minced – Fresh garlic really makes this topping pop. Avoid pre-minced jars if you can.
- 1/4 teaspoon kosher salt, more to taste – Kosher salt helps balance the acidity of the tomatoes.
Chicken:
- 1 tablespoon olive oil, more if needed – Extra virgin olive oil adds richness and prevents sticking.
- Salt and pepper to taste – Simple seasoning enhances the natural flavor of the chicken.
- 4 boneless skinless chicken breasts – Pound them to an even thickness for quick, even cooking.
- 4 slices mozzarella cheese – Fresh mozzarella melts beautifully and gives a creamy texture.
- 2 tablespoons basil pesto – Homemade or store-bought works; fresh basil pesto elevates the dish.
- Balsamic glaze – A drizzle adds sweetness and tang.
- Optional: shredded Parmesan – Adds extra cheesy flavor if desired.
Note: Several servings
Variations
You can easily tweak this recipe to suit your preferences or dietary needs:
- For a dairy-free version, use a plant-based mozzarella alternative.
- If you want a lighter option, swap the mozzarella for a few slices of avocado.
- Try sun-dried tomatoes instead of fresh grapes for a more intense flavor.
- Add a sprinkle of crushed red pepper for a subtle heat kick.
For dessert after this delightful meal, I sometimes make Dark Chocolate Blackberry Cupcakes Recipe for a rich and fruity ending.

Cooking Time
- Prep Time: 5 minutes
- Cooking Time: 10 minutes
- Total Time: 15 minutes
Equipment You Need
- Large skillet – For cooking the chicken evenly.
- Small bowl – To mix the tomato topping.
- Knife and cutting board – For slicing tomatoes and preparing chicken.
- Tongs – To flip and handle the chicken safely.
- Measuring spoons – To ensure accurate seasoning and pesto amounts.
How to Make Pesto Bruschetta Chicken Recipe?
I love how straightforward this recipe is. Here’s my step-by-step process:
Prepare the Tomato Topping
Start by combining the quartered tomatoes, minced garlic, and kosher salt in a small bowl. I usually let it chill in the fridge while I prepare the chicken so the flavors meld beautifully.
Cook the Chicken
Heat the olive oil in a large skillet over medium heat. Season the chicken with salt and pepper, then cook for about 4-5 minutes on each side until golden and fully cooked. I make sure not to overcrowd the pan for even cooking.
Assemble and Finish
Place a slice of mozzarella on each cooked chicken breast, then spoon some tomato topping over it. Drizzle generously with balsamic glaze and add a bit of pesto. I like to cover the skillet briefly so the cheese melts perfectly.
Additional Tips for Making this Recipe Better
From my experience, these tips can take your Pesto Bruschetta Chicken to the next level:
- I always pound the chicken to an even thickness; it cooks faster and stays juicy.
- Fresh mozzarella and fresh basil pesto make a noticeable difference in flavor.
- Letting the tomato topping chill allows the flavors to develop fully.
- Use a good quality balsamic glaze – it adds sweetness and balances the savory notes.
How to Serve Pesto Bruschetta Chicken Recipe?
This dish looks as good as it tastes. I like to serve it straight from the skillet or transfer it to a colorful plate. Garnish with fresh basil leaves and a little extra drizzle of balsamic glaze for a restaurant-style presentation. Pair it with garlic bread, a light salad, or roasted vegetables for a complete meal.

Nutritional Information
Here’s a quick look at the nutrition per serving (approximate values):
- Calories: 350-400 – Perfect for a balanced meal.
- Protein: 35g – Chicken is a great lean protein source.
- Carbohydrates: 6g – Mostly from tomatoes; low-carb friendly.
- Fat: 20g – Healthy fats from olive oil, mozzarella, and pesto.
Make Ahead and Storage
Storing
You can store leftover chicken in an airtight container in the fridge for up to 3 days. I usually place the tomato topping separately to maintain freshness.
Freezing
This dish can be frozen, but I recommend freezing only the cooked chicken and pesto, then adding fresh tomatoes when ready to serve. Freeze for up to 2 months.
Reheating
Reheat gently in a skillet over low heat or in the oven at 350°F to melt the cheese without drying out the chicken. I avoid microwaving as it can make the chicken rubbery.
Why You’ll Love This Recipe?
Here’s why this Pesto Bruschetta Chicken has become one of my go-to meals:
- Quick and easy – Ready in just 15 minutes, perfect for busy nights.
- Fresh and flavorful – The combination of pesto, tomatoes, and mozzarella is irresistible.
- Versatile – Works for weeknight dinners, meal prep, or entertaining guests.
- Customizable – Easy to adjust for dietary needs or flavor preferences.
- Minimal cleanup – One skillet, simple prep, and maximum taste.
This Pesto Bruschetta Chicken recipe is a delightful way to enjoy an Italian-inspired meal at home. The flavors are bright, the chicken stays juicy, and it’s simple enough for everyday dinners. I promise, once you try it, it will quickly become a family favorite.

Pesto Bruschetta Chicken Recipe
Ingredients
Method
- Start by combining the quartered tomatoes, minced garlic, and kosher salt in a small bowl. I usually let it chill in the fridge while I prepare the chicken so the flavors meld beautifully.
- Heat the olive oil in a large skillet over medium heat. Season the chicken with salt and pepper, then cook for about 4-5 minutes on each side until golden and fully cooked. I make sure not to overcrowd the pan for even cooking.
- Place a slice of mozzarella on each cooked chicken breast, then spoon some tomato topping over it. Drizzle generously with balsamic glaze and add a bit of pesto. I like to cover the skillet briefly so the cheese melts perfectly.
Notes
- I always pound the chicken to an even thickness; it cooks faster and stays juicy.
- Fresh mozzarella and fresh basil pesto make a noticeable difference in flavor.
- Letting the tomato topping chill allows the flavors to develop fully.
- Use a good quality balsamic glaze – it adds sweetness and balances the savory notes.